Ag-Grid Energy LLC has acquired the Waunakee, Wisconsin, anaerobic digester facility, a pioneering renewable energy and nutrient management project developed 15 years ago. The facility has been renamed Demeter Ag-Grid.

Air Canada and Airbus have announced their intent to establish a jointly funded Sustainability Co-Investment Platform, which will provide CAD 13.7 million (US$10 million) to support a commercial-scale SAF industry in Canada.

Quebec has set a goal to more than double its bioenergy production by 2050 as part of the province’s new Integrated Energy Resource Management Plan, which was released by Quebec’s Ministry of Economy, Innovation and Energy on June 30.
